$BTC Through recent observations and practical operations, I find BAN quite interesting. Because it has come down from a high position, there has been some time of bottom oscillation without continuing to break new lows, resulting in a particularly large number of bulls, which keeps the funding rate consistently high. However, when the funding rate is high, the winning rate for short positions is super high; once the funding rate drops, I close the short position and then wait for an opportunity to go long, taking profits once the funding rate goes up. The method of operation is just a gamble, completely without basis, but the winning rate is indeed high. I have made a total of 9 trades, took profits on 8 trades, and one trade broke even.
